[PATCH 01/11] btrfs: add macros for compression type and level

[Date Prev][Date Next][Thread Prev][Thread Next][Date Index][Thread Index]

 



It is very easy to miss places that rely on a certain bitshifting for
decyphering the type_level overloading. Make macros handle this instead.

 fs/btrfs/compression.c | 2 +-
 fs/btrfs/compression.h | 3 +++
 fs/btrfs/zlib.c        | 2 +-
 3 files changed, 5 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/fs/btrfs/compression.c b/fs/btrfs/compression.c
index 548057630b69..586f95ac0aea 100644
--- a/fs/btrfs/compression.c
+++ b/fs/btrfs/compression.c
@@ -1036,9 +1036,9 @@ int btrfs_compress_pages(unsigned int type_level, struct address_space *mapping,
 			 unsigned long *total_in,
 			 unsigned long *total_out)
 {
+	int type = BTRFS_COMPRESS_TYPE(type_level);
 	struct list_head *workspace;
 	int ret;
-	int type = type_level & 0xF;
 
 	workspace = find_workspace(type);
 
diff --git a/fs/btrfs/compression.h b/fs/btrfs/compression.h
index ddda9b80bf20..69a9197dadc3 100644
--- a/fs/btrfs/compression.h
+++ b/fs/btrfs/compression.h
@@ -25,6 +25,9 @@
 
 #define	BTRFS_ZLIB_DEFAULT_LEVEL		3
 
+#define BTRFS_COMPRESS_TYPE(type_level)		(type_level & 0xF)
+#define BTRFS_COMPRESS_LEVEL(type_level)	((type_level & 0xF0) >> 4)
+
 struct compressed_bio {
 	/* number of bios pending for this compressed extent */
 	refcount_t pending_bios;
diff --git a/fs/btrfs/zlib.c b/fs/btrfs/zlib.c
index 970ff3e35bb3..1480b3eee306 100644
--- a/fs/btrfs/zlib.c
+++ b/fs/btrfs/zlib.c
@@ -393,7 +393,7 @@ static int zlib_decompress(struct list_head *ws, unsigned char *data_in,
 static void zlib_set_level(struct list_head *ws, unsigned int type)
 {
 	struct workspace *workspace = list_entry(ws, struct workspace, list);
-	unsigned level = (type & 0xF0) >> 4;
+	unsigned int level = BTRFS_COMPRESS_LEVEL(type);
 
 	if (level > 9)
 		level = 9;
